A tension crack is a vertical or near-vertical fracture that occurs at the crest of a slope due to tensile stresses. These cracks are common in stiff clays and rock masses and can be filled with water, creating hydrostatic pressure that pushes the slope face outward, dramatically reducing stability.

Users can manually define the tension crack as a boundary within the model to specify the precise location of the tensile zone. Select the Boundaries tab. Step 2: Select the Add Tension Crack option.

Rocscience Slide3 is a 3D slope stability analysis software that uses the finite element method to simulate the behavior of slopes and embankments. It allows users to create complex models of slope geometries, soil and rock properties, and groundwater conditions. The software then uses these models to analyze the stability of the slope and predict the likelihood of failure.
